Ultrasound cancer treatment, supported by Li Ka-shing, gains traction in Asia: US expert

Quick Summary:

Focused ultrasound, backed by Li Ka-shing, is emerging as a non-invasive, commercially viable cancer treatment, attracting significant investments.

The Hong Kong billionaire’s charity last month announced that it would donate two more machines to the city’s hospitals, sponsor the treatment of 20 patients and support the training of six doctors and radiologists by HistoSonics.

The company, which completed a US$102 million series D financing round last month, counts a unit of healthcare giant Johnson & Johnson as one of its investors.
